Legal

Ownership rules for foreigners

Foreign land ownership is prohibited by Thai law. The two legal paths are: (1) a Thai Co. Ltd with minimum 51% Thai shareholders, or (2) a long-term leasehold of up to 30 years (renewable). A Thai Co. Ltd is the standard structure used by foreign investors.

Thailand FAQ

Investment questions

Common questions about investing in Thailand real estate and the Thai Co. Ltd pathway.

Is the Thai Co. Ltd structure legal?

Yes. It's the standard legal vehicle used by foreign property investors in Thailand. The structure is well-established and widely used.

Who are the Thai shareholders?

Nominee shareholders are arranged as part of the incorporation. They hold non-voting preference shares - you retain full control.

How long does formation take?

1-2 weeks for a Thai Co. Ltd, including all registrations with the Department of Business Development.

Can I buy a condo directly?

Foreigners can own condos freehold (up to 49% of a building's units), but land and houses require a company structure.

What about property tax?

Thailand's property tax is relatively low - 0.01-0.1% of appraised value annually for residential properties.
